Alamo, Tennessee, a small town with a population of just over 2,400, serves as the county seat of Crockett County and reflects the charm of rural West Tennessee. Within this community, Sonic Drive-In has established itself as a notable dining option, contributing to the local landscape for over 60 years.
As a drive-in restaurant, Sonic offers a unique dining experience characterized by made-to-order American classics and a distinctive service model featuring carhops. This format not only provides a nostalgic nod to the past but also fosters a sense of community as locals gather to enjoy meals in their vehicles or at outdoor seating areas.
